What Impact Will PCE Data and Fed Decision Have?

The eagerly awaited Personal Consumption Expenditures (PCE) data set to be released on August 30 serves as a crucial indicator of inflation that the Federal Reserve closely monitors. Investors are keeping a watchful eye on this data, particularly in conjunction with NVIDIA’s earnings report scheduled for August 28, as both could significantly influence market behavior. Should the PCE data meet or fall below the anticipated figures, it may bode well for the market, setting up a favorable momentum heading into September.

Key Influences on Market Dynamics

This week, a projected increase of 2.8% in mining difficulty is on the horizon. Despite diminished influence from institutional investors on miners, there is a predicted reduction in selling pressure. Furthermore, short-term investors have a break-even price point of $63,600. If Bitcoin maintains this level, it could suppress selling behavior and encourage further price stability.

Investor Sentiment

Bitcoin’s recent price resurgence has resulted in the Fear and Greed Index climbing to a level of 55, which indicates a return to what can be considered a ‘greedy’ market sentiment. This transition suggests that investors are becoming more willing to take on risks as they anticipate further positive movements. Should September bring more supportive data, this could enhance the current enthusiastic outlook among investors.
